OpenAI to Launch A-SWE: Revolutionizing Software Development with AI
- blockchaindevelope8
- 22 minutes ago
- 2 min read

OpenAI is set to introduce A-SWE (Agentic Software Engineer), an advanced AI agent designed to handle the complete software development lifecycle autonomously. Unlike existing tools that assist developers, A-SWE aims to replace human software engineers by performing tasks such as writing code, debugging, conducting quality assurance, and managing deployments.
What Is A-SWE?
A-SWE is an AI agent developed by OpenAI to function as a full-stack software engineer. It can understand software requirements, write code, debug errors, create tests, handle deployments, and utilize development tools like GitHub, Docker, and Jira. This development represents a significant leap from current AI tools primarily assisting developers, positioning A-SWE as a potential replacement for human software engineers.
Key Capabilities of A-SWE
Autonomous Software Development: A-SWE can independently write and optimize code based on specified requirements, reducing the need for human intervention.
Quality Assurance and Bug Testing: The agent autonomously creates test cases, simulates user interactions, and iterates on code to resolve issues, minimizing manual QA processes.
Deployment Management: A-SWE handles the deployment of applications, ensuring seamless integration and functionality in production environments.
Tool Integration: To streamline the development process, it utilizes various development tools, including GitHub for version control, Docker for containerization, and Jira for project management.
Implications for the Software Development Industry
The introduction of A-SWE could significantly impact the software development industry:
Increased Efficiency: By automating routine tasks, A-SWE allows human developers to focus on more complex and creative aspects of software development.
Cost Reduction: Organizations may reduce labor costs associated with software development by integrating AI agents like A-SWE into their workflows.
Skill Evolution: The role of human developers may shift towards overseeing AI agents and focusing on tasks that require human creativity and problem-solving skills.
Educational Pathways for Aspiring AI Developers
To engage with AI agents like A-SWE, professionals can pursue various educational programs:
AI Course: Provides foundational knowledge in artificial intelligence principles and techniques.
Machine Learning Certification: Focuses on developing and applying machine learning algorithms.
Python Certification: Equips individuals with programming skills essential for developing AI applications.
Cyber Security Certifications: Offers expertise in securing AI systems and protecting data integrity.
Information Security Certificate: Focuses on safeguarding AI applications from security threats.
These certifications provide the necessary skills to effectively develop, implement, and manage AI agents.
Future Outlook
The development of A-SWE signifies a move towards more autonomous AI systems capable of performing complex tasks traditionally handled by humans. As AI technology advances, agents like A-SWE could become integral components of software development teams, enhancing productivity and innovation.
Conclusion
OpenAI's A-SWE represents a significant advancement in AI technology, offering the potential to transform the software development industry. By automating the complete software development lifecycle, A-SWE could redefine the roles of human developers and introduce new efficiencies in the development process. Engaging with educational programs focused on AI and machine learning can equip professionals with the skills to work alongside and develop such advanced AI agents.
Comments